get castrol super clean and a spray bottle, mix it 80 percent with the cleaner and 20 percent water. then add some kerosene to it. kerosene is a parts cleaner and will not harm anything under your hood. make sure to do this at a car wash so you can pressure wash it after letting it sit on the engine for 10 minutes. it will come out nice and shiny.

I take it to the local DIY car wash.
let engine cool a bit.
Sprinkle some degreaser.
Then get the car brush and go to town on the engine.
Then I get the pressure washer and hit the n00ks and crannies.

Cover dizy/alt/spark plug wires with trash/grocery bags and rubberbands
Cover spark plug holes with plastic bags and tape
And i do electrical sensors with seran wrap

most of the time its okay if you dont cover them but i would just in case. cover the distributor and ignition wires. the filter for the intake and the batter just to be safe. dont spray dirrectly on the transmission to much either
